i18n Setup Guide for MinIO WebUI
This guide helps you set up the internationalization (i18n) dependencies for MinIO WebUI in different environments.
Quick Fix
If you're getting errors about missing react-i18next, i18next, or i18next-browser-languagedetector modules:
Option 1: Using the Install Script (Recommended)
cd frontend
./install-i18n.sh
Option 2: Manual Installation
cd frontend
rm -rf node_modules package-lock.json
npm install --legacy-peer-deps
Option 3: Docker Environment
If running in Docker, rebuild the frontend container:
docker-compose down frontend
docker-compose up -d --build frontend
Troubleshooting
Module Not Found Errors
If you see errors like:
Module not found: Error: Can't resolve 'react-i18next'Cannot find module 'i18next' or its corresponding type declarations
Solution:
- Delete
node_modulesandpackage-lock.json - Run
npm install --legacy-peer-deps - If issues persist, install packages explicitly:
npm install i18next@^23.7.6 react-i18next@^13.5.0 i18next-browser-languagedetector@^7.2.0 --legacy-peer-deps
Peer Dependency Conflicts
Use the --legacy-peer-deps flag when installing to bypass peer dependency conflicts:
npm install --legacy-peer-deps
TypeScript Declaration Errors
If TypeScript can't find type declarations, ensure you have the correct versions:
- i18next: ^23.7.6
- react-i18next: ^13.5.0
- i18next-browser-languagedetector: ^7.2.0
Verifying Installation
After installation, verify the packages are installed:
npm list i18next react-i18next i18next-browser-languagedetector
You should see all three packages listed with their versions.

Language Configuration
- Default language: German (de)
- Fallback language: English (en)
- Language selection is persisted in localStorage
- Language can be changed via the dropdown in the app header
Translation Files Location
- German:
/frontend/src/locales/de/ - English:
/frontend/src/locales/en/
Each language has the following translation files:
common.json- Navigation and common UI elementsdashboard.json- Dashboard page translationsquickWizard.json- Quick Start Wizard translationsreports.json- Reports page translationserrors.json- Error messages
